Artificial Intelligence (AI) and Machine Learning (ML): The Driving Force

AI and ML are no longer futuristic concepts; they're woven into the fabric of our daily lives. From personalized recommendations on streaming services to sophisticated medical diagnoses, these technologies are transforming industries at an unprecedented rate. Recent breakthroughs in deep learning have led to significant improvements in natural language processing, computer vision, and robotics. This means more accurate voice assistants, more realistic virtual and augmented reality experiences, and increasingly autonomous vehicles.

However, the rise of AI also brings ethical concerns. Bias in algorithms, job displacement due to automation, and the potential misuse of AI for malicious purposes are all critical issues that need careful consideration and proactive solutions. The development of responsible AI, prioritizing ethical guidelines and transparency, is paramount.

The Metaverse: Immersive Experiences and New Possibilities

The metaverse is another area experiencing explosive growth. This interconnected network of virtual worlds promises to revolutionize how we socialize, work, and play. From immersive gaming experiences to virtual conferences and collaborative workspaces, the metaverse offers exciting new possibilities for interaction and creation. The development of advanced VR and AR technologies is crucial to unlocking the full potential of this digital realm.

Challenges remain, however. Accessibility, affordability, and the potential for digital divides are significant hurdles to overcome. Ensuring equitable access to the metaverse is crucial to prevent exacerbating existing inequalities. Furthermore, the need for robust security measures to protect users' data and privacy is paramount.

Quantum Computing: Unlocking Unprecedented Computational Power

Quantum computing is poised to revolutionize several fields, including medicine, materials science, and finance. By leveraging the principles of quantum mechanics, quantum computers can solve problems that are intractable for even the most powerful classical computers. This has immense implications for drug discovery, materials design, and optimization problems in various industries.

Despite the incredible potential, quantum computing is still in its early stages. Building and maintaining stable quantum computers is a significant technological challenge, and widespread adoption is still some years away. However, the progress made in recent years is encouraging, and the future of quantum computing is bright.

Blockchain Technology Beyond Cryptocurrencies

While often associated with cryptocurrencies, blockchain technology holds immense potential beyond the financial realm. Its decentralized and secure nature makes it ideal for applications in supply chain management, digital identity verification, and secure data storage. By providing transparency and immutability, blockchain can enhance trust and efficiency in various sectors.

However, scalability and energy consumption remain significant challenges. Developing more energy-efficient blockchain solutions and addressing scalability issues are crucial for widespread adoption. Furthermore, the regulatory landscape surrounding blockchain technology is still evolving, posing challenges for businesses looking to leverage its potential.

The Internet of Things (IoT) and Smart Cities

The Internet of Things (IoT) is transforming our cities into interconnected ecosystems of smart devices. From smart traffic management systems to intelligent energy grids, IoT is enhancing efficiency, safety, and sustainability in urban environments. The integration of various sensors and devices allows for real-time data collection and analysis, leading to improved decision-making and resource allocation.

However, the security risks associated with the proliferation of connected devices are significant. Protecting sensitive data from cyberattacks and ensuring the privacy of citizens are crucial considerations for the development and deployment of IoT technologies in smart cities. Robust security protocols and regulations are essential to mitigate these risks.
